The “curated ear” is the latest sought after jewellery trend that we here at Last Night I Dreamt can not get enough of. This trend consists of multiple piercings and cuffs all over the ears to create your own unique look whether this is delicate and pretty, or bold and statement. These earrings usually are completely mismatched with your left ear different to your right ear, perfect so you can pile all your favourite earrings in at once. It is said this is like the new low effort and reversible version of getting a tattoo?!

Not only is the curated trend seen all over celebrities and on Instagram, but it was also spotted in the Spring/Summer 2020 shows. Constellation inspired piercings have been found to be popular where you wear lots of tiny earrings, usually sparkly, scattered all over your ears. If having lots of piercings isn't your thing, you can still join in on the trend by adding an ear cuff. These also look great with heavily pierced ears to add a little something different to your look. Ear cuffs don’t require a piercing, you just slip it onto your ear and you’re away. We also love the look of stacking a couple on to one ear. What is the future for the curated ear we hear you ask, we know you’ll want to stay on top of this trend like us. It can get quite addictive! Maria Tash for Glamour Magazine says we will continue to see asymmetry in the earrings and number of earrings we wear, maybe with more clusters of stones and shapes in unusual combinations. A top piercer from sacred gold has said she feels the dainty look is still going strong and agrees mini clusters and textured shapes are what to look out for.
